HyperEVM Launches on Wormhole, Enhancing Blockchain Interoperability

HyperEVM, the EVM-compatible component of Hyperliquid, is now live on Wormhole, facilitating seamless asset transfers and enhancing blockchain interoperability.





HyperEVM, the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M)-compatible component of the Hyperliquid blockchain, is now operational on Wormhole, according to Wormhole’s official announcement. This development marks a significant advancement in blockchain interoperability, allowing seamless asset transfers across multiple networks while enabling access to Hyperliquid’s robust onchain financial infrastructure.

Understanding Hyperliquid and HyperEVM

HyperEVM functions as a smart contract platform within Hyperliquid, a high-performance Layer 1 blockchain. At its core, Hyperliquid is powered by HyperCore, which supports fully onchain perpetual futures and spot order books capable of handling 200,000 orders per second with billions in daily trading volume. Unlike standalone chains, HyperEVM is secured by the same HyperBFT consensus as HyperCore, ensuring direct integration with these efficient order books. This integration provides developers with access to HyperCore’s liquidity and financial primitives as permissionless building blocks.

Key Features of HyperEVM

HyperEVM’s architecture allows for several innovative features:

  • Standard EVM Tooling: Developers can deploy ERC-20 contracts using standard EVM tools, accessing unique financial primitives without bridging risks.
  • Direct Price Feeds: Smart contracts can directly access HyperCore’s order book prices, providing real-time market data through simple built-in functions.
  • Native Order Execution: Smart contracts can directly send orders to HyperCore’s order books, enabling features like protocolized liquidations.
  • Unified Liquidity Access: HyperEVM abstracts HyperCore’s deep liquidity as building blocks for diverse user applications.

Advantages for Developers and Builders

HyperEVM offers several advantages for builders and developers:

  • Mature Liquid Infrastructure: Developers can access HyperCore’s high-volume order books, leveraging deep liquidity for application development.
  • Permissionless Asset Deployment: Projects can deploy ERC-20 contracts and corresponding spot assets in HyperCore without permissions.
  • Native Financial Primitives: HyperCore’s liquidity and financial primitives are accessible as building blocks for all users through HyperEVM.
  • Engaged User Base: Hyperliquid’s users are actively participating in financial innovations, eager to explore new onchain applications.

Asset Transfers and Application Integration

Users can transfer assets between HyperEVM and any of Wormhole’s 40+ connected blockchains using the Wormhole Portal. Developers interested in integrating token transfers into their applications can utilize Wormhole Connect, facilitating seamless transfers across Wormhole’s extensive network. To get started, developers can explore the NPM package for integration.

About Wormhole

Wormhole stands as a leading interoperability platform, empowering multichain applications and bridges at scale. It connects developers to liquidity and users across over 40 leading blockchain networks, supporting various use cases, including DeFi, NFTs, and governance. With partnerships with major players like Circle and Uniswap, Wormhole has facilitated over 60 billion dollars in asset transfers through more than 1 billion cross-chain messages. BitGo wins BaFIN nod to offer regulated crypto trading in Europe

BitGo wins BaFIN nod to offer regulated crypto trading in Europe

                                                                               BitGo’s move creates further competition in a burgeoning European crypto market that is expected to generate $26 billion revenue this year, according to one estimate.                     BitGo, a digital asset infrastructure company with more than $100 billion in assets under custody, has received an extension of its license from Germany’s Federal Financial Supervisory Authority (BaFin), enabling it to offer crypto services to European investors. The company said its local subsidiary, BitGo Europe, can now provide custody, staking, transfer, and trading services. Institutional clients will also have access to an over-the-counter (OTC) trading desk and multiple liquidity venues.The extension builds on BitGo’s previous Markets-in-Crypto-Assets (MiCA) license, also issued by BaFIN, and adds trading to the existing custody, transfer and staking services. BitGo acquired its initial MiCA license in May 2025, which allowed it to offer certain services to traditional institutions and crypto native companies in the European Union.Read more
